Knaub dominates late model feature at SSP

NEWBERRYTOWN, Pa. -- Dover’s Gene Knaub dominated the 25-lap Late Model feature Saturday to claim his second of the year at Susquehanna Speedway Park.

Hanover’s Dan Zechman won his eighth feature in street stock racing; J.R. Rodriguez of Dover held off all challengers to win his second Xtreme Stock Car feature of the year; and Matt Mountz of Wernersville won the PA Sprint Series 20-lapper.

York Haven’s Daryl Sipe remained unbeaten this season in the Mini Van class with his sixth feature win.

The 25-lap Late Model feature event saw Charles Potts set the pace for the first nine laps of the race. Meanwhile, Late Model veteran Knaub moved from his eighth-place starting spot to the runner-up position during those laps. Knaub took the lead on lap 10 and never missed a beat to win the feature by half a lap with the final 19 laps of the race going non-stop.

Chris Knopp settled for second place, followed by Potts in third. Bob Minnich finished a season best fourth place, followed by Carl Billet in fifth. Randy Christine Jr., Gary Potts and John Moser Jr. were heat race winners.

Zechman led from start to finish in the 20-lap Street Stock feature for his eighth victory of the season. Scott Thunberg came from fifth to finish second. Jim Palm Jr. finished third, followed by Bruce McClane. Jaynee Zeigler cracked the top five for the first time this season with a solid finish. Dan and Randy Zechman were heat race victors.

J.R. Rodriguez took the early lead in the Xtreme Stock Car race and set sail, looking for his second feature win of the year. Mike Goodwin stalked Rodriguez the entire race, waiting for a mistake by the leader; but Rodriguez never faltered, taking the victory over Goodwin. Tim Hahn took third place, followed by Patrick McClane. Tim Osheehan finished strong in fifth. Hahn and Adam Smith won their respective heat races.

The PA Sprint Series visited SSP for the third time this season. Erin Statler grabbed the early lead to control the first two circuits of the 20-lap feature event. Matt Mountz took the lead on the third lap and never looked back to win feature event. Statler held onto the runner-up spot with Mark Watkins finishing third. Kody Lehman and Brian Walker rounded out the top five. Statler and Watkins won the heat races earlier in the evening.

Daryl Sipe took the lead on lap twelve of the Mini Van 15 lapper to claim his sixth victory of the year over early leader Anthony Roberts. Donnie Groff finished third, followed by Davey Groff and Al Kessock in fourth and fifth places respectively. Sipe won the heat race.
